More extensive and carefully tested rules can be found in the SARE HTML rule set, as found at http://www.rulesemporium.com/rules.htm#html File 1 contains most of the "font size is too small" rules, since they do occasionally hit ham. If you use file 1, use file 0 also -- its rules don't hit ham.
